燃气-蒸汽联合循环机组热力系统动态仿真模型

摘    要:采用模块化建模方法开发了燃气-蒸汽联合循环机组热力系统动态仿真模型.根据联合循环机组工作机理和特性,以质量、能量、动量平衡原理为基础,结合相关专业基础知识,论述了燃气顶循环和蒸汽底循环系统中主要设备和过程仿真模块的数学模型及建模思路,与热力系统中其它辅助设备仿真模块相结合,以深圳广前电力有限公司M701型燃气-蒸汽联合循环机组为对象,建立了完整的联合循环机组热力系统机理性实时仿真模型.仿真试验表明所建模型能够正确反映参照机组热力系统的动态特性和全工况运行过程,整体模型运算稳定可靠,不仅可用于机组运行人员的仿真培训,还可为联合循环机组控制系统设计与分析提供良好的非线性对象模型.

Dynamic Simulation Model for Gas-steam Combined Cycle Thermodynamic System

Abstract:By using a modular modeling method, a dynamic simulation model for a combined cycle unit thermodynamic system was developed. After the work mechanism and characteristics of the combined cycle unit were analyzed, the modeling ideas and the mathematics model of simulation module for main equipment and process in top and bottom cycle system were discussed on the basis of the mass, energy and momentum conservation principle and elements knowledge of relevant specialty. Integrating these simulation modules with other auxiliary equipment simulation modules, a complete physics-based real-time simulation model of the combined cycle unit thermodynamic system was built, which the simulated object was the M701F combined cycle unit in Shenzhen Guangqian Power Co., Ltd. The simulation tests show that the simulation model can correctly simulate the dynamic characteristics and overall operating process of the object unit, and the iterative method applied in the models is stable. The dynamic simulation model can be used to train the operators of the unit, and it is a good nonlinear object model for the control system design and analysis of the combined cycle unit.
